IOT – ENABLED SEA WEATHER AND POLLUTION MONITORING STATION
Abstract
Unlike weather on land, sea weather is highly unpredictable and changes drastically at times. Keeping track of sea
weather always is a very tough task. Also, sea pollution is a growing issue of concern and the first step to
controlling pollution is measuring it. Another problem is the unavailability of cellular or other data networks in
sea or data transmission. It is necessary to always use small sea weather stations with own data transmission
capability in the sea to get data about these details. So, we hereby design and develop a small sea weather as well
as sea pollution monitoring station that can transmit this data over to the monitoring station on sea shores. The
system uses a range of sensors all controlled controlled by an Arduino UNO in order to achieve this task. Along
with it we also develop a receiver system to receive and display the data from the transmitter. The transmitter unit
is always in the sea and its not possible to constantly charge itself from time to time, so we use a solar panel to
allow it to generate its own power and keep working in the sea. The transmitter uses turbidity sensor to check
pollution, DHT 11 for Temperature and Humidity levels above the Sea water. Also, the system has an
accelerometer sensor to detect sea state, depending on weather the sea is rough or calm, the accelerometer
throws values that can be used to check if sea is calm or rough. These values are constantly monitored by the
Arduino UNO and transmitted at certain intervals by through a n RF transmitter. The transmitter is fitted with a
high gain antenna in order to achieve maximum transmission range. Now the receiver unit is developed using a
Node MCU and display in order to receive data transmitted by the transmitter buoy and display it. The receiver
unit consists of a n RF receiver with an antenna that is used to receive the data values transmitted by sea unit. This
data is now received and processed by the Node MCU. The Node MCU now displays these values on the lcd
display. If a value is not normal or beyond set range it also sounds a buzzer alert and displays alert in order to
notify station officers to act and warn ships/people in the vicinity.
